Flip Flop Shops Exposes Toes Worldwide Through Social Media Networking

"The Vibe" Keeps the "Free-Your-Toes" Movement Alive

January 07, 2009 // Franchising.com // Atlanta – With the social networking craze showing no sings of slowing down, Flip Flop Shops President Brian Curin and CEO Darin Kraetsch jumped on board to promote the "Free-Your-Toes" movement that they are so passionate about.

Flip Flop Shops, the nation's first retail chain exclusive to flip flops and sandals, recently introduced a new page to their website titled "the Vibe." The page contains a variety of social media outlets, including MySpace, Facebook, Twitter and Blogger. By creating a Twitter account titled the Flip Flop Life, complete with characters Jack and Freeman, Curin and Kraetsch have the ability to communicate with flip flop lovers throughout the world and share stories of their adventures.

"We get that today's generation communicates almost solely via social media outlets," said Curin (size 10). "The Vibe is designed to expose our passion for flip flops and the lifestyle they promote, while launching our 'Free-Your-Toes' Movement to a vast audience in hopes of networking to followers."

Selling such popular brands as Reef, havaianas, O'Neill, Hurley and OluKai, Flip Flop Shops plans to reach 236 shops across North America within five years. Thanks to Hawaiian-based band Go Jimmy Go, the company has their own theme song, "Flip Flop" - an infectious blend of reggae rhythms and cool, original melodies – which is played at every shop. In addition to the sound, even the smell of each Flip Flop Shops shop captures the laid-back, yet adventurous character of the brand. Approaching from 15 feet away, coconut suntan oil scent and active lifestyle inspired music beckons to consumers.

"We encourage Flip Flop Shops customers, franchise owners and the leadership team to get involved in this project as they all have a strong appreciation for the active lifestyle and laid-back attitude we believe in," added Kraetsch (size 10). "We also want flip flop lovers everywhere to visit 'the Vibe', submit some of their favorite lifestyle flip flop-pix and join the Movement. The more people we connect with our 'Free-Your-Toes' mantra, the greater impact we will have on the world."

About Flip Flop Shops

Founded in September 2004, Flip Flop Shops is the nation's first retail chain exclusive to flip flops and sandals. The company began franchising in January 2008. Flip Flop Shops is an Environmentally Responsible Retailer and encourages the nation to free their toes. The executive team boasts more than 50 years of franchise experience building and growing some of the world's fastest-growing franchise concepts, category leaders and some of America's most well-known brands, including Cold Stone Creamery, Moe's Southwest Grill and Nike. With four locations currently operating and 18 in development, the company plans to franchise 236 stores by 2013.
